Transaction 66403e5bbb9a8e6933ae85e3387f6f7873e4df96a413adb47db823370c35a188
1 Input
1 Output
-
66403e5bbb9a8e6933ae85e3387f6f7873e4df96a413adb47db823370c35a188:0
- value
- 2183117
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c7d6d793cd59ccb6ba38a86bf09744d6b819fb51 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KDeqfa2fxsRF8b2t94hQ1WyFRpTEzriJi